By default, the Path radio button on the Communication tab is active (dot in
radio button). Do these steps to enable the Broadcast button and select a channel
to default a path for the message.
1. On the Controller Organizer, right-click Controller, and choose
Properties.
The Controller Properties dialog box appears.
2. Click the System Protocol tab.
3. Choose DF1 Master in the Protocol box.
The Polling mode defaults 'Message Based' (slave can initiate messages).
4. Click OK.
5. In ladder logic, click the box inside the MSG tag.
The Message Configuration dialog box appears with the Configuration
tab open.
6. In the Message Type box, choose CIP Data Table Write.
See
page 172
7. Click OK.
You have enabled the Broadcast button on the Communication tab.
8. Click the Communication tab.
9. Next to the Broadcast button, choose a channel in the combo box. The
number of channels in the combo box depends on the controller.
When you select channel 0 or 1, the corresponding message path on the
Message Configuration dialog box defaults to 2,255 (channel 0) or
3,255 (channel 1). The Path grays out to not allow you to manually enter a
path value.
10. Click OK.
